AMH Test Helps Predict Adjuvant Chemotherapy Benefit in Premenopausal Breast Cancer

Hormone receptor-positive, human epidermal growth factor receptor 2-negative (HR+/HER2-) breast cancer can present a difficult treatment decision in premenopausal patients with low recurrence scores. More...

Determining which women younger than 55 truly benefit from adding chemotherapy to endocrine therapy remains a persistent clinical challenge. Objective measures of ovarian function have been proposed to refine treatment selection, but their predictive value has remained unclear. New findings demonstrate that anti-Müllerian hormone (AMH) may help identify which patients are most likely to benefit from chemotherapy plus endocrine therapy in this setting.

Investigators at the Winship Cancer Institute at Emory University assessed whether hormones associated with ovarian reserve could predict the relative benefit of chemotherapy plus endocrine therapy (CET) versus endocrine therapy (ET) alone in women younger than 55 with hormone receptor-positive, HER2-negative breast cancer and a recurrence score (RS) of 25 or lower. Pretreatment serum levels of estradiol, progesterone, follicle-stimulating hormone, luteinizing hormone, anti-Müllerian hormone (AMH), and inhibin B were evaluated.

AMH, a marker of ovarian reserve, was assessed using a 10 pg/mL threshold representing normal ovarian reserve. Researchers observed a significant interaction between AMH status and treatment for invasive disease-free survival (IDFS). Among the 64% of women with AMH levels of 10 pg/mL or higher, IDFS favored CET over ET alone. In contrast, CET provided no apparent benefit among the 36% with AMH levels below 10 pg/mL. A similar pattern was observed for distant relapse-free survival.

The analysis included 1,556 participants younger than 55. Baseline levels of estradiol, progesterone, luteinizing hormone, and follicle-stimulating hormone did not predict benefit from CET. Ultrasensitive inhibin B, measured in the pg/mL range, was also found to predict chemotherapy benefit.

The findings come from patients with hormone receptor-positive, HER2-negative, node-positive breast cancer enrolled in SWOG S1007 (RxPONDER). The study, titled “Ovarian reserve as a measure of adjuvant chemotherapy benefit in hormone receptor positive (HR-positive), HER2-negative, node-positive breast cancer in SWOG S1007 (RxPONDER),” was published online July 24, 2026, in Annals of Oncology.

“These results move us closer to precision medicine. Rather than making treatment decisions based solely on age, we may soon be able to use objective biological measurements of menopausal status to identify who truly needs chemotherapy and who does not,” said Dr. Kevin Kalinsky, from the Winship Cancer Institute at Emory University.
